Is Windows Live Mail still working?

Windows Essentials 2012, including Windows Live Mail 2012, reached end of support on 10 January 2017, and is no longer available for download from Microsoft; but most of the software bundled in it or in Windows Essentials 2011, including Windows Live Mail, continues to function and it can still be downloaded from

How do I get my live com email back?

Go to account.live.com/acsr, and enter the Hotmail address you want to recover. Then type in the email address that Microsoft can use to contact you. Confirm your contact email address, check the security code and follow the on-screen steps to complete the process.

How do I recover my live account?

The recovery form is available at https://account.live.com/acsr. Collect as much information as you can about any Microsoft services you may have used with this account. The more information you can include when filling out the form, the better the chance you’ll have of regaining access to your account.

Is live and outlook the same?

Live Mail and Outlook.com are essentially the same thing. If you log into http://mail . live.com/ or http://www . outlook.com/ using the same Microsoft ID, you should see the same mailbox, but possibly with a different user interface.”
